    REC Limited Wins First Prize for Official Language Policy Implementation

    NEW DELHI — Central Public Sector Enterprise REC Limited has been awarded First Prize by the Ministry of Power for its outstanding implementation of the Official Language Policy for the financial year 2025–26.

    The award was presented during the meeting of the Hindi Salahkar Samiti of the Ministry of Power, recognizing REC’s leadership among all central public sector enterprises, subordinate offices, and organizations within the power sector.

    Award Presentation and Leadership Presence

    • Appointees & Dignitaries Present:

      • Shri Manohar Lal, Honorable Union Minister of Power and Housing & Urban Affairs (Presented the award).

      • Shri Jitendra Shrivastava, IAS, CMD of REC Limited (Received the award on behalf of the organization).

      • Shri Shripad Yesso Naik, Minister of State for Power and New & Renewable Energy.

      • Shri Pankaj Agrawal, Secretary, Ministry of Power.

      • Shri Dinesh Sharma, Former Deputy Chief Minister of UP and current Rajya Sabha MP.

      • Shri Suresh Kumar Kashyap, Lok Sabha MP.

    Institutional Significance and Compliance Highlights

    • Sectoral Distinction: REC earned the top position across all power sector CPSEs and institutional bodies under the Ministry of Power for FY 2025–26.

    • Governance Focus: The recognition highlights REC’s institutional compliance with Official Language Policy directives, integration of Hindi in daily administrative workflows, and implementation of national-level official language initiatives.
